Martin Willi f634a3300c ike-sa: Handle IKE_SA unique identifier refcount overflow gracefully
IKE_SA unique identifier allocation starts at 1. If the counter overflows,
a unique ID of 0 is assigned to an IKE_SA, which may have unclear consequences.

Overflowing the unique ID counter is theoretical for most setups, but on
a Gateway terminating 100'000 tunnels and rekeying the IKE_SA every 60s
overflows the counter after a month uptime. So avoid a 0 unique identifier
by using ref_get_nonzero().
